Title: wrong link for menu entry 'home'
Post by: willy on November 09, 2008, 04:03:02 PM
My WebsiteBaker is running on domain.com/wb
I have WB 2.7.0, showmenu2 4.7, fckeditor 2.87 running on an apache webserver, OS is linux (maybe freebsd).
My template has two menus: on the left side the main menu [called with showmenu2(1)], on the top right side the top menu [called with showmenu2(2)].
My created page 'home' is located in the top menu.

Normally the 'home' has the link domain.com/wb
Mine, however has for some reason the link domain.com/wb/pages/home.php instead.

Therefore, when you visit domain.com/wb you only see an empty content area instead of the content of the 'home' site.

How can i change the link for menu entry 'home' from /wb/pages/home.php to only /wb ?

Title: Re: wrong link for menu entry 'home'
Post by: vyni on November 10, 2008, 02:26:35 PM
Yes, like this.

WB uses the very first page in list as home. So You are able to change the startpage as You like. If You create a page called home somewhere - You can reach it by clicking the menu-button. But if this page isn´t the first in the (Admin-Area/pages) list, it isn´t the start-page if You call Your domain.
